Nicolás Bravo
Nicolás Bravo is a village in Balancán Municipality, Tabasco and has about 221 residents. Nicolás Bravo is situated nearby to the hamlet Canitzán Segunda Sección, as well as near El Bilín.| Tap on a place to explore it |
